Hi. My name's Cameron Heffner. I am the Liberty STEM teacher. I teach grades for through eight, and this is my second year teaching. Here at Liberty, we have the boxlight panel. We have the robo three d printers. We have the My Bot robots and the Jensai lab discs. Liberty's a very diverse district where we have almost seventy percent of our students on free and reduced lunch. And our goal is to and continues to be, to provide opportunities for our students to allow them to grow to I I think most importantly, to allow them to explore resources and instructional options that present different learning opportunities, alignment with different content areas, and and critical is the exploration of career opportunities that could develop because of their proficiency. So I'm originally certified in grades four through nine math and science. I know that's them involves that are engineering and technology, but those are gonna be new fields for me. So, I was excited to explore them, but definitely nervous because It was taking me out of my comfort zone. But after I was trained in it, I felt a lot better. They were very user friendly. So using my STEM kits has made my life a a lot easier, and there are tons of different options for ever grade grade levels. Using the Jansai Labist, we were able test the pH of different substances, we were able to tell if they were acidic or basic. Being able to three d print our own pieces for our lessons has been awesome because the students think of it as new materials and equipment they get to use. So they always get into Wow. This is made in the classroom using the boxlight panel. The students are able to interact as a whole class discussion. They're able to add their own thoughts to the board, we're able to save the files, and it's also interactive in a way where they can play games that help increase and enhance their learning.
